Notice Description

Transport for London (TfL) invites suppliers to tender for a multiple supplier Framework for the provision of Apprentice Training - Professional Services. The Framework Agreement will have a duration of 2 years plus an optional 1+1 year extension (2+1+1) to a maximum of 4 years. This service is for the delivery of the new Apprenticeship standards which TfL and the GLA will be offering from September 2017 onwards, this will include but is not limited to the services within each lot below: Lot 1 Team Leader/Supervisor Level 3 Lot 2 Operations/Departmental Manager Level 5 Lot 3 Chartered Manager Level 6 / 7. The framework agreement does not guarantee any value or volume of work/services. Any Services will be called-off as and when required subject to the Service Provider's performance and budget approvals. The Call-off Contract for this Framework will be issued for each annual intake. The selected Provider will have access to government funding and will have applied to be on the Register of Apprenticeship Training. The selected Provider will have facilities for providing training as described in the documentation. The Training Provider must be able to deliver the contract to the required standard of both TfL and the Skills Funding Agency (SFA) by demonstrating the high quality of service expected to meet Ofsted inspection and audit ratings. Bidders may submit a tender for one or more lots. Supplier Minimum Annual Turnover Requirement (for each of the last 2 years): Lot 1 Team Leader/Supervisor 14 400 000 GBP; Lot 2 Operations/Departmental Manager 1 872 000 GBP; Lot 3 Chartered Manager 4 320 000 GBP. Bidders can submit a tender for as many lots as they wish however bidders are required to demonstrate a turnover equal to or above the total aggregate requirement of all the lots they are bidding on. This Framework Agreement is being let under the 'Light Touch Regime' set out in Regulations 74 to 77 of the Public Contracts Regulations 2015 (PCR 2015). Under the Light Touch Regime, Authorities have flexibility as to the process or procedure to be used when purchasing certain services, including the training services to be procured under this Invitation to Tender. In this instance, TfL and the GLA Functional Bodies wish to establish a Framework Agreement with multiple suppliers that will set out the terms and conditions for making specific purchases (call-offs) under the relevant lots. The Framework Agreement differs from those not let under the Light Touch Regime in that the Authority, exercising its flexibility in accordance with the PCR 2015, may elect in its absolute discretion (but is not required to) periodically open the Framework to new, additional suppliers per lot - details can be found in the tender documents. Please note the OJEU Contract Notice for this procurement is: 2017/S 064-121451 Additional information: This will be a One step procurement and is being conducted under the 'Light Touch Regime' set out in Regulations 74 to 77 of the Public Contracts Regulations 2015 (PCR 2015). Under the Light Touch Regime, Authorities have flexibility as to the process or procedure to be used when purchasing certain services, including those to be procured under this Invitation to Tender; further details can be found in the tender document. This procurement will be open to other GLA bodies formed during the duration of any Contract awarded through this notice. The Framework is open to TfL, Crossrail and The Greater London Authority (GLA) Functional Bodies currently made up of: - The Greater London Authority (GLA), - London Metropolitan Police Service (MPS), - London Fire and Emergency Planning Authority (LFEPA), - London Legacy Development Corporation (LLDC), - Old Oak and Park Royal Development Corporation (OPDC), and - Mayor's Office for Policing and Crime (MOPAC).
